I spent the morning around the northern end of Comb Ridge today. No snow, no ice, no mud. Very dry. Probably the driest I’ve seen it out here at this time of the year. Barely any snow on the Abajos, either…
 
It has been scary dry in that part of the world so far this winter. Basically no snow at all and too warm!
